Heads up: the Gridsmith crossword generator's CI job started failing on the dependency-audit stage. It's not our wordlist — a transitive package in the clue-shuffler pulled in an unpinned version with a flagged license, and the scanner now hard-fails instead of warning. Pinned it in the lockfile and re-ran; green now. Worth a quick look at whether we trust that package at all. The failing build is referenced below.

session token of kahog-bahif = htk9_f63daec35

The Fernox transcoding farm drops audio tracks when a plugin emits variable frame rates above 120fps. Plugin authors should clamp output until the 2.8 workers ship. Affected jobs requeue automatically but count against quota. When filing reports against this issue, include the worker trace token shown below.

build token for tawif-bahip: htk31_68bba16e1afabfef4ecc69408c06f16

Ticket #982 — Sig check failing on the N+1 fix branch

Hey, quick one: the Loomquery patch that batches the GraphQL resolver calls (goodbye N+1, finally) won't deploy because the artifact signature doesn't verify on staging. Looks like CI rotated its signing setup mid-build and half the artifacts got signed with the stale config. Rebuild is queued. For review, the artifact should verify against the key below.

deploy key for yadup-badug: bky6_rLH3qD